Cookies

Cookies are small text files, given ID tags that are stored on your computer’s browser directory or program data subfolders. Cookies are created when you use your browser to visit a website that uses cookies to keep track of your movements within the site, help you resume where you left off, remember your registered login, theme selection, preferences, and other customization functions. The website stores a corresponding file (with same ID tag) to the one they set in your browser and in this file they can track and keep information on your movements within the site and any information you may have voluntarily given while visiting the website, such as email address. Cookies are often indispensable for websites that have huge databases, need logins, have customizable themes, other advanced features. cookies usually don’t contain much information except for the URL of the website that created the cookie, the duration of the cookie’s abilities and effects, and a random number. Due to the little amount of information a cookie contains, it usually cannot be used to reveal your identity or personally identifying information. there are two types of cookies: session cookies and persistent cookies. Session cookies are created temporarily in your browser’s subfolder while you are visiting a website. Once you leave the site, the session cookie is deleted. on the other hand, persistent cookie files remain in your browser’s subfolder and are activated again once you visit the website that created that particular cookie. A persistent cookie remains in the browser’s subfolder for the duration period set within the cookie’s file. the https://commercepro24.com website uses cookies to provide the functionality you need to browse our site correctly. Your Rights

You have the following rights in respect of your Personal Data in accordance with the Data Protection Laws:
• Right of Access: You have the right to be informed whether and under which circumstances the Company is processing your Personal Data and the Company is required to provide you with a copy of your Personal data if and when you request so.
• Rectification Right: You can request to amend your Personal Data in order to correct or complete the provided Personal Data (up to date information).
• Erasure Right: You can request to delete/remove your Personal Data under certain circumstances, for instance if your consent has been withdrawn. The effect of such request is always subject to any other requirements imposed by applicable laws and regulations.
• Right to Restrict Processing: You may request from the Company to restrict the processing of your personal Data if it is not accurate, it has been used unlawfully or it is not relevant anymore. The said right is not an absolute right and only applies in certain circumstances. In addition, when processing is restricted, the Company is still permitted to store the Personal Data, but not use it.
• Right to Data Portability: You may request to obtain your Personal Data in a readable format for your own purposes. Right to Object: You may request from the Company to stop processing your Personal Data, and the company will do so if: a) the Company cannot demonstrate compelling legitimate grounds for the processing or b) the Company is processing Client’s Personal Data for marketing purposes.
• Right to Withdraw Consent: You can withdraw any consent given to the Company at any time where the company relies on consent to process your Personal Data.
